Tuy Hoa is the capital of the beautiful province of Phu Yen, surrounded by deserted beaches and hilltops with endless vistas. Although Phu Yen province is not as famous as its neighboring coastal provinces, it has beautiful stretches of beaches that are comparable to famous beaches across the country and often appear in the list of "best beaches". the most beautiful in Vietnam”. Tuy Hoa is a city directly under the province with the main architectural landmark being the Champa tower overlooking the whole city. The size and status of the city may not warrant an airport, but it has an airport as a legacy of the American War. Tuy Hoa Air Base, formerly built by the US Air Force, is now Dong Tac Airport. There are only a few flights a day to Hanoi and Ho Chi Minh City here, so it's not yet connected to the rest of the country. This is only a domestic airport, so growth in this area is mainly driven by demand for domestic travel. To the north and south of the city are sprawling beaches waiting to be explored, rolling mountains and a variety of ethnic cultures.
